The Role Of Solicitors Manx In Isle Of Man’s Legal System

In the Isle of Man, solicitors play a crucial role in the legal system, providing legal advice and representation to individuals and businesses on various legal matters. As the legal profession in the Isle of Man is regulated by the Isle of Man Law Society, solicitors must adhere to strict professional standards and ethics to ensure the proper administration of justice on the island.

Solicitors in the Isle of Man, often referred to as “solicitors manx,” are legal professionals who are qualified to offer legal advice and represent clients in legal proceedings. They are essential in guiding individuals and businesses through complex legal issues, ensuring that their rights and interests are protected.

One of the primary roles of solicitors manx is to provide legal advice to their clients on a wide range of legal matters, including property transactions, family law, employment law, wills and probate, and commercial law. They help clients understand their legal rights and obligations, and provide guidance on the best course of action to take in their particular situation.

solicitors manx also represent clients in legal proceedings, such as court cases and mediation sessions. They act as advocates for their clients, presenting their case in a clear and persuasive manner to achieve a favorable outcome. solicitors manx have a thorough understanding of the Isle of Man legal system and are skilled in navigating the complexities of the law to protect their clients’ interests.

In addition to providing legal advice and representation, solicitors manx also play a role in drafting legal documents, such as contracts, agreements, and wills. They ensure that these documents are legally sound and binding, protecting their clients from potential disputes or legal challenges in the future.

solicitors manx are also involved in transactions involving the buying and selling of property, helping clients navigate the complex legal requirements and procedures involved in property transactions. They conduct thorough due diligence to ensure that their clients’ interests are protected and that all legal requirements are met.

The Isle of Man Law Society regulates the legal profession on the island and ensures that solicitors manx adhere to strict professional standards and ethical guidelines. Solicitors manx must maintain the highest levels of integrity and professionalism in their practice, putting their clients’ interests above all else.

To become a solicitor in the Isle of Man, individuals must complete a qualifying law degree, followed by a period of practical training and passing the Isle of Man Bar exam. Once qualified, solicitors manx are required to continue their professional development through ongoing training and education to stay up to date with the latest legal developments and best practices.
